Insider Tips

  • 1

    Negotiate rates directly with the hotel for stays over 14 nights — they often beat online prices.

  • 2

    Check if utilities and WiFi are included in quoted weekly/monthly rates.

  • 3

    Ask about loyalty programme benefits for extended stays — some offer free upgrades.

  • 4

    Request a unit near laundry facilities for maximum convenience.

The Hoxton Chicago — Fulton Market
$$ Mid-range
★ 8.8 Excellent

Fulton Market

The Hoxton Chicago

The London boutique chain planted its flag in Chicago's hottest food neighbourhood — the former meatpacking Fulton Market District — with a thoughtfully restored industrial building, an excellent ground-floor brasserie, and rates that undercut comparable properties by 30%. Walking distance from the city's best restaurants including Smyth, Girl & the Goat, and Au Cheval.

Virgin Hotels Chicago — River North
$$$ Upscale
★ 9.0 Superb

Richard Branson's take on the boutique hotel, set in a magnificent 1928 Mayan Revival skyscraper with rooms reimagined as 'Chambers' featuring a clever dressing room foyer, adjustable climate and lighting, and a fridge stocked at grocery-store prices. The Commons Club restaurant and bar is one of River North's most reliably enjoyable dining rooms.

The Gwen, a Luxury Collection Hotel — Magnificent Mile
$$$ Upscale
★ 8.9 Excellent

Named for Gwendolyn Brooks, Illinois's first Poet Laureate, this Art Deco hotel blends Chicago literary heritage with Marriott's Luxury Collection polish. The gold-leaf lobby ceiling and rooftop bar with Mag Mile views are defining features of this mid-range luxury sweet spot.

LondonHouse Chicago — Loop
$$$ Upscale
★ 9.1 Superb

A stunning conversion of the 1923 London Guarantee Building at the confluence of the Chicago River and Lake Michigan, with a triple-tiered rooftop bar that claims some of the best urban views in the country. Rooms blend the building's Classical Revival exterior with a lively, colourful interior palette.

Ace Hotel Chicago — Fulton Market
$$ Mid-range
★ 8.7 Excellent

Fulton Market

Ace Hotel Chicago

The neighbourhood's original creative-class hotel, with rooms featuring local artist commissions, a lobby designed for lingering, and a rooftop with fire pits and a view of the West Loop skyline. The ground-floor restaurant and coffee bar hum with the energy of Chicago's creative and tech communities.

Do long-stay hotels have kitchens?

Most properties featured here include kitchenettes with a refrigerator, microwave, and stovetop at minimum. Full kitchens with ovens and dishwashers are available at many aparthotels.

Are there discounts for longer bookings?

Weekly and monthly rates are standard for long-stay properties, often 20-40% less than the nightly rate. The longer you stay, the better the rate typically becomes.
